有没有办法管理其他heroku应用程序,通过在我的heroku rails应用程序中使用api。 我必须启动/停止/重新启动其他heroku应用程序。
如何通过任何API执行该功能。?
感谢您的帮助。
答案 0 :(得分:0)
您可以向Heroku API发出调用以实现此目的。它使用OAuth来授权请求。
请参阅Heroku Plartform API的文档或查看workless gem以获取示例。无用的宝石根据需要启动和停止工作人员dynos以节省你的dyno小时。
workless gem使用环境变量来存储OAuth密钥/令牌;要管理多个应用程序,将这些信息存储在数据库中是有意义的。